Green metallurgical processing of chromite

1.. IntroductionChromate production from chromite ore is an important basic metallurgical process but is usually a source of severe pollution. The traditional chromate production process used in China presently consists of three procedures: roasting of chromite ore, water leaching, and multi-stage evaporation and crystallization.

Chromite Beneficiation Process

The Problem with Chromite Processing Experience indicates that chrome ores are concentrated to best advantage by gravity methods. Since recoveries are generally very poor in the fine sizes, the gravity flowsheet must be designed to remove the chrome as soon as liberated by crushing and grinding. The production process of chromite sand | HAIXU

The process of chromite ore mining can be divided into 2 areas: 1. Feed preparation. 2. Concentration. The feed preparation stage involves the introduction of various physical separation equipment including crushers, screens, and grinding mills. The principal function of this stage is size reduction in preparation for the concentration phase.

Pre-oxidation treatment of Indian chromite ores: kinetics …

Oxidation treatment of chromite ores is a commercially applied process for producing mechanically strong pellets for smelting operation in submerged arc furnace. The oxidation behaviour of chromite ores which essentially determines pellet quality bears a strong relationship with ore chemistry, heat treatment, temperature and time.

Pre-oxidation treatment of Indian chromite ores: kinetics …

In this process, chromite ores are pelletised and preheated followed by prereduction in a rotary kiln furnace. The partially reduced pellets are charged in SAF for FeCr production (Kleynhans et al. 2017). In a rival process, chromite ores are pre-oxidised to promote agglomeration of chromite fines.

Chromium contamination and effect on environmental …

In countries where chromite is mined, it may constitute a primary source of airborne Cr (Guertin, 2004). In most mining areas, the endpoint production of Cr is probably the most significant source of Cr in the air. The geological process causes Cr in the air to be associated with suspended particulate matter.

Podiform Chromite Deposits—Database and Grade and …

new grade and tonnage models for podiform chromite deposits. The major podiform chromite model has a median tonnage of 11,000 metric tons and a mean grade of 45 percent Cr 2 O 3. The minor podiform chromite model has a median tonnage of 100 metric tons and a mean grade of 43 percent Cr 2 O 3. The banded podiform chromite model …
